Troubleshooting Common Viron Chlorinator Cell Issues

Dealing with a malfunctioning Viron chlorinator unit can be frustrating , but most common issues are readily fixable. Initially , check the power supply – make certain it’s correctly connected and the switch hasn't tripped. A coated cell is a typical culprit; thoroughly flush the cell membranes with a chlorine-safe cleaning solution – avoid using abrasive chemicals. Low salinity levels in the pool can also affect cell operation ; assess the levels and modify as needed . If the indicator light is flashing an fault code, refer to the Viron documentation for precise troubleshooting advice. Finally, if these simple steps repair the problem, it’s prudent to call a licensed pool service for more assistance.
